Subliminal Messages
Messages transmitted in a way that is designed to pass below the normal limits of perception, often used in advertising to influence consumer behavior unconsciously.
Selective Perception
The process by which individuals perceive what they want to in media messages while ignoring opposing viewpoints, often based on their background, experiences, and biases.
Selective Exposure
The tendency of individuals to preferentially seek out and pay attention to information that conforms to their pre-existing beliefs and values, while avoiding contradicting information.
Federal Trade Commission
An independent agency of the United States government, established to promote consumer protection and eliminate and prevent anticompetitive business practices.
